Latent Heat: Heat required to change the state without changing temperature. 2. Atomic Structure Understanding the building blocks of matter is crucial. Proton (discovered by Ernest Rutherford/Goldstein). Electron (J.J. Thomson). Neutron (James Chadwick). Atomic Terms: Atomic Number (Z): Number of protons. Mass Number (A): Protons + Neutrons.

Chemical Bonding and Reactions Ionic Bond: Transfer of electrons (e.g., NaCl). Covalent Bond: Sharing of electrons (e.g., H2Ocap H sub 2 cap O Oxidation vs. Reduction: Oxidation is the loss of electrons/gain of oxygen. Reduction is the gain of electrons/loss of oxygen. Redox Reaction: When both happen simultaneously. 5. Acids, Bases, and Salts This is a high-yield topic for SSC exams. Acids: Sour taste, turn blue litmus red, pH < 7.
